Technical Analysis of LBAY

Technical Analysis of LBAY 2024-05-10

Overview:

In analyzing the technical indicators for LBAY over the last 5 days, we will delve into the trend, momentum, volatility, and volume indicators to provide a comprehensive outlook on the possible stock price movement. By examining these key aspects, we aim to offer valuable insights and predictions for the upcoming trading days.

Trend Analysis:

  • Moving Averages (MA): The 5-day Moving Average (MA) has been consistently above the Simple Moving Average (SMA) and Exponential Moving Average (EMA), indicating a bullish trend.
  • MACD: The MACD line has been consistently above the signal line, with both lines showing an upward trajectory, suggesting a bullish momentum.

Momentum Analysis:

  • RSI: The Relative Strength Index (RSI) has been trending upwards and is currently in the overbought territory, indicating strong buying momentum.
  • Stochastic Oscillator: Both %K and %D lines of the Stochastic Oscillator are in the overbought zone, suggesting a potential reversal or consolidation.

Volatility Analysis:

  • Bollinger Bands (BB): The stock price has been trading within the upper Bollinger Band (BBU), indicating an overbought condition.

Volume Analysis:

  • On-Balance Volume (OBV): The OBV has been showing a positive trend, indicating accumulation by investors.
  • Chaikin Money Flow (CMF): The CMF has been fluctuating but generally positive, suggesting buying pressure in the stock.

Key Observations:

  • The trend indicators suggest a strong bullish sentiment in the stock.
  • Momentum indicators point towards a potential overbought condition, signaling a need for caution.
  • Volatility indicators indicate an increased likelihood of a price correction or consolidation.
  • Volume indicators show positive accumulation by investors.

Conclusion:

Based on the analysis of the technical indicators, the next few days' possible stock price movement for LBAY is likely to experience a short-term correction or consolidation. The stock has shown strong bullish momentum but is currently in an overbought condition, as indicated by the momentum and volatility indicators. Traders should exercise caution and consider taking profits or waiting for a better entry point. Overall, the outlook for LBAY remains bullish in the long term but may experience a temporary pullback in the coming days.
